Converting 1 Meter 70 Centimeters to Feet: The Process
The conversion from meters and centimeters to feet requires understanding the following relationships:
- 1 meter (m) = 100 centimeters (cm)
- 1 foot (ft) ≈ 0.3048 meters (m) (Note: The approximation is due to the inherent nature of converting between these systems).
First, we convert 1 meter 70 centimeters into a single unit – meters:
1 meter 70 centimeters = 1 meter + 0.70 meters = 1.7 meters
Now, we use the conversion factor to convert meters to feet:
1.7 meters * (1 foot / 0.3048 meters) ≈ 5.577 feet

A Deeper Dive: The Mathematics of Conversion
The conversion relies on the principle of proportionality. We establish a ratio between the units we're converting (meters and feet) and use this ratio to find the equivalent value in the target unit.
The conversion factor, 1 foot / 0.3048 meters, is derived from the defined relationship between the meter and the foot. Plus, this factor acts as a multiplier to convert meters to feet. Historical Context: The Evolution of Measurement Systems
Understanding the conversion also requires a brief look at the historical development of measurement systems. The metric system emerged from a need for a more standardized and consistent system, replacing the often-chaotic and regionally varied imperial units. The French Revolution played a significant role in its adoption, with the system designed to be logical and easily scalable. The imperial system, conversely, evolved over centuries, accumulating various units based on practical considerations rather than a unified theoretical framework The details matter here..
